The effect of monogalactosyl diacylglycerol and digalactosyl diacylglycerol on reconstitution of Photosystem I activity in heptane-extracted and galactolipase-treated spinach chloroplasts was investigated. 2. Both galactolipids, in a molar ratio with chlorophyll of 2.5, partially restored Photosystem I activity in heptane-extracted chloroplasts. An addition of saturating amounts of plastocyanin caused complete reactivation of Photosystem I. 3. Similarly, with galactolipase-treated chloroplasts, both galactolipids partially restored Phostosystem I activity and additional amounts of plastocyanin were required for complete reactivation. 4. The action of galactolipids on partial reconstitution of Photosystem I supports the suggestion of their structural role in the restoration of thylakoid membranes.Entities:
